ADNOC mulls changes to pricing mechanism for offshore oil grades, sources say

Abu Dhabi National Oil Co plans to change the pricing mechanism for three of its crude grades sold in long-term contracts to the Dubai benchmark from the Murban futures contract, three sources familiar with the matter said on Tuesday.The grades are the offshore Upper Zakum, Das and Umm Lulu crudes…

Toronto stocks open higher, set for eighth quarter of gains in a row

Canada's main stock index opened higher on Tuesday, on course for an eighth straight quarter of gains, as higher commodity prices and easing geopolitical tensions lifted sentiment.The Toronto Stock Exchange's S&P/TSX Composite Index TSX:TSX was up 0.10% at 34,860.15 points.

Ukraine's current account gap widens to $18.1 billion in Jan-May, central bank says

Ukraine's current account deficit widened to $18.1 billion in the first five months of the year compared with a deficit of $12.9 billion in the same period a year ago, the central bank said on Tuesday.The central bank said in a statement the current account deficit stood at $3.65 billion in May 202…

Analysts raise 2026 Russian inflation forecast as fuel shortages push prices up

Analysts have raised their forecasts for Russian inflation in 2026, according to a Reuters poll, as fuel shortages across the country push prices higher.Analysts saw full-year inflation at 5.7% compared to 5.5% in May's poll.
